| 00-9693 | Withdrawal of Preparation of a Draft Environmental Impact Statement (DEIS) for the Upper North Branch Potomac Environmental Resources Study Draft Integrated Feasibility Report and Environmental Impact Statement | Notice | The U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, Baltimore District (Corps), is withdrawing its intent to prepare a DEIS for environmental restoration in the Upper North Branch Potomac watershed, Garrett County, Maryland, and portions of Grant and Mineral Counties, West Virginia. The Corps" environmental analyses have not identified any significant impacts associated with the proposed action, therefore, intent to prepare a DEIS is hereby terminated. The Corps is preparing a draft Environmental Assessment (EA) for the proposed environmental restoration. The draft EA will evaluate environmental effects of restoring riverine, wetland, and riparian habitat at three sites in the Upper North Branch Potomac watershed. The Maryland Department of the Environment is the cost-sharing partner and is participating in the Environmental Restoration Report and draft EA development. The West Virginia sponsors have decided to withdraw from the study at this time. The goal of this project is to provide site specific restoration measures to enhance, preserve, and restore portions of the watershed that have been degraded by abandoned mine lands. Formulation of the restoration measures focuses on examining existing conditions and determining the feasibility of restoring portions of degraded ecosystem structure, function, and dynamic processes to a less degraded condition. | 2000-04-18 | 2000 | 4 | https://www.federalregister.gov/documents/2000/04/18/00-9693/withdrawal-of-preparation-of-a-draft-environmental-impact-statement-deis-for-the-upper-north-branch | https://www.govinfo.gov/content/pkg/FR-2000-04-18/pdf/00-9693.pdf | Defense Department; Engineers Corps | 103,142 | The U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, Baltimore District (Corps), is withdrawing its intent to prepare a DEIS for environmental restoration in the Upper North Branch Potomac watershed, Garrett County, Maryland, and portions of Grant and Mineral Counties,... |
